Macadamia trail mix is the perfect little snack whilst on the go!

Australia is the birthplace of macadamias and the story of The World’s Finest Nut began thousands of years ago. Today, they are grown in the same rich, fertile soils and have the natural advantage of being grown in their country of origin.


Ingredients (makes 2 1/2 cups )

  • 1 cup unsalted macadamias
  • 1 tsp maple syrup
  • 1/2 t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1 pinch cayenne pepper
  • 1/2 tsp sea salt
  • 1/3 cup dried apricots, halved
  • 1/3 cup dried pitted dates, halved
  • 1/4 cup pepitas
  • 1/4 cup chocolate coated goji berries
  • 1/4 cup chocolate coated berries

Method

  1. Preheat the oven to 180°C fan forced. Line a baking tray with non-stick baking paper.
  2. In a bowl, combine the macadamias, maple syrup, cinnamon, cayenne pepper and salt. Spread the mixture onto the lined baking tray. Roast for 15 minutes or until golden brown, stirring half way through. Remove from the oven and scrape the macadamias into a large bowl. When they are cool, add the remaining ingredients and stir well. Store in an airtight container for up to 2 weeks.
